How Bee delivers a private team AI
Bee's workspace gives a team one plan: pooled monthly tokens everyone draws from, seat management under a single subscription, and a shared retrieval index so answers cite the same source set.
For teams that cannot use a shared cloud endpoint at all, the same platform deploys into a private or sovereign environment — so the security review is about your environment, not someone else's multi-tenant cloud.
Security posture, stated honestly
Bee protects stored data with a NIST-finalized post-quantum envelope and publishes verification evidence on its trust page. Transit uses a NIST-PQC-containing hybrid at the TLS perimeter. Audio and some capabilities are served via named external providers where noted — Bee states which capability runs where rather than implying everything is first-party.
